#042E1B is a deep, temperate teal-green. On the Color Lab it reads organic and grounded, quietly premium. It is too dark to lead as a primary accent and reproduces cleanly in print.

:root {
--color-base: #042E1B;
--color-base-rgb: 4 46 27;
--color-base-oklch: oklch(26.7% 0.058 158.7);
--color-50: #F0FEF8;
--color-100: #D8FDEC;
--color-200: #B4F8DA;
--color-300: #81EEBD;
--color-400: #53DFA0;
--color-500: #30C482;
--color-600: #2D9566;
--color-700: #25694B;
--color-800: #1C4532;
--color-900: #132A20;
--color-on-base: #FFFFFF;
}
